AS: Real Madrid have made a decision on Milan loanee Brahim Diaz

Brahim Diaz is currently on loan at AC Milan but the current arrangement will expire in the summer. While the Rossoneri are willing to keep the Spaniard, it seems Real Madrid might overrule that. 

The Spaniard has been an important player for Milan this season, especially in the Champions League, and with five goals and two assists to his name the Rossoneri are willing to sign him permanently.

However, as reported by AS this morning, Real Madrid are planning for a revolution of sorts and Brahim Diaz is part of that plan. There’s no formal buy-out clause in the loan deal for Milan, just a gentleman’s agreement, and the Bernabeu side have decided to keep Diaz.

This might open up space for Yacine Adli, who was signed from Bordeaux back in 2021, or Milan could make a move for Houssem Aouar on a free transfer. In any case, they will have to replace Diaz somehow.
